If your uPVC window won't close properly, it may be due to an indentation between the frame and the sash. This problem can cause drafts, but it could also cause dampness and water damage. To determine this, try placing a piece of paper between the sash and the frame to see if the frame can be sealed.

To fix the issue, you'll need to take off the seals around the frame and the sash. You will then need to remove the locking mechanism from its position within the frame. This will require the help of a tool such as a flat screwdriver as well as a torch to reach the gearbox. After you have removed your gearbox, you will need to replace it with a brand new one of the same type and size.

UPVC window frame repair

It's important to repair any holes, cracks or broken window seals on your uPVC Windows as soon as possible. These issues can cause the glass to become cloudy, and they may also cause water leaks. The frames may also become damaged, which can lower the insulation value and causing higher the cost of energy. Fortunately, most of these problems can be fixed with simple DIY repairs or by hiring a professional with experience.

UPVC window repair is more cost-effective than replacing the entire window. However, there are instances when it's better to replace the entire unit. This is particularly true if the frame is damaged beyond repair. There are a variety of aspects that affect the total cost of UPVC window replacement, including the type of material used and the amount of work required. A complete replacement will cost between $100 and $1,000 per window, and the price will vary based on the extent of the damage and if a new installation is required.

It is essential to wash UPVC windows regularly to prevent the buildup of dirt and moisture. This will help you avoid costly repairs later on. It is recommended to do this at least once each year. You may also apply WD-40 for lubricating the moving parts on your UPVC windows. Before cleaning the frame, you should be sure to clean off any dust or cobwebs using a soft bristle brush. You can also sand any scuff marks on the frames to make them look new.

A leaking UPVC can be caused by various factors, including weather conditions or general wear and tear. These factors can cause the UPVC window to warp or be damaged. It is costly to repair this damage, so you should find a professional to do it.

Another issue that is common is water condensation between glass panes of your double-glazed UPVC windows. This is usually the result of window frames have not been properly installed, or when the nails fins are loose and are no longer able to provide an effective seal. A uPVC expert will replace the seals to ensure that the window is properly sealed, preventing drafts. This will increase energy efficiency and reduce drafts.
